"Volunteering"

About: Bingham Children's Centre

(as a volunteer/advocate),

I would like to take this opportunity to thank everyone at Bingham and Abbey & Lady Bay Children’s Centres for making my volunteering experience amazing, by being involved in, and seeing the positive effect volunteering has on children and their families was extremely rewarding. Volunteering gave me the opportunity to develop new skills and increased my self-confidence in unfamiliar situations. My confidence grew enough to fill in job application forms and attend interviews, one of which was successful, enabling me to continue and develop in the career I love.

Thank you all again
